The reveal was fantastic. I went with the 'fake' reveal using the pieces of paper first that spelt out that we were in the 'US' and that we were going to 'NASA' (put together and they spelt NASSAU)
Then came the real reveal. I had been giving her a Mickey shaped tab that had a number/letter on the reverse every week for 50 weeks that, once put in order, revealed that we were all going on the Disney Wish the following morning - tears flowed, disbelief ensued. All was done down at Disney Springs, which was extra special as the visitor centre has got a scale model of the Wish - I was able to point out exactly which cabin we were staying in !!!!

One funny story, though. The night before I did the reveal, we got chatting to a lovely lady sitting on a bench at MK. She told us that she had flown down from Boston to surprise her grandchildren, which I naturally thought she meant in MK. When I asked her this, she replied, 'Oh, no....we've (her and her DS) booked a surprise cruise, on the Disney Wish sailing on Friday 22nd (August)'. I couldn't believe what this random lady, on a random bench, in MK, had just said

My DW, DD, and DS all knew I'd got a surprise lined up for Friday 22nd but luckily, I'd lied about its duration by saying we were away for just one night (phew). Disaster averted
